From: CircBCAR3 accelerates esophageal cancer tumorigenesis and metastasis via sponging miR-27a-3p

Knockdown of circBCAR3 inhibits the esophageal cancer growth and metastasis in vivo. A Photographs of xenograft tumors formed by EC109 cells stably expressing sh-circBCAR3 and sh-NC. B The tumor volume of mice in the sh-circBCAR3 and the control group was shown. C The tumor weight was shown. D Ki-67 immunohistochemistry staining and H&E staining of xenograft tumors. E Xenogen images illustrate the growth of the tumor inside the mice. F The lung tissues with metastasis from mice were shown. G H&E staining was performed to reveal the metastatic foci in lung tissues. H IHC was used to evaluate the expression of EMT markers including Vimentin, N-cadherin, MMP-2, MMP-9, and E-cadherin in the lung tissues. n = 6. ** p < 0.01. Two-way ANOVA was performed for difference comparison in B, while student’s t test was used for C and F
